How can I hit a hard topspin far away from the table?
Hi Max,
Take a look at our lesson on theĀ Forehand Topspin Against Block. The further away from the table you are, the bigger your swing can become but the basics remain the same. Often if you are further away from the table the ball will be dropping so you might need to lift the ball up with a more vertical swing. You'll still need to brush the ball to get plenty of topspin so the ball can get enough dip to go up and down onto the table.
The backhand slow spinny topspin can be really useful especially against a blocker who likes the ball coming fast to them.
